The hotel's most notable feature is its exceptional proximity to Napoli Centrale and Garibaldi Station, making it an ideal base for train travelers and sightseers looking to explore Naples and its surrounding areas like Pompeii and Herculaneum. This convenient location also appeals to business travelers due to easy access to public transport. While the hotel is widely recognized for its excellent value, guests frequently note its very dated appearance, suggesting a significant need for renovation. Feedback on cleanliness and room comfort is mixed, with some finding rooms clean and comfortable, while others report issues. Similarly, breakfast quality receives varied opinions. However, the staff consistently earns praise for their friendliness and helpfulness. For a more peaceful stay, guests are advised to request a room facing the inner courtyard to minimize street noise, and bringing earplugs is recommended for light sleepers.
Facilities & Amenities
Guest experiences with the hotel's facilities and amenities are quite varied, often reflecting the property's aged condition. While Wi-Fi is available, some guests report issues with connectivity, noting it may not reach all rooms or be consistently reliable. The air conditioning system receives mixed feedback, with some finding it functional, while others report it as broken or ineffective, sometimes leading to warm rooms. The elevator, though present and appreciated for luggage, is frequently described as old, small, and occasionally finicky or out of service, requiring guests to use stairs. Many rooms include a mini-fridge, which is generally appreciated, though some guests mention it was not working. Similarly, in-room safes are available but occasionally reported as broken. Some guests also noted issues with old or malfunctioning electrical outlets, making it challenging to charge devices.
Cleanliness & Room Comfort
Feedback on cleanliness and room comfort is notably mixed, with many guests highlighting areas needing significant improvement. While some reviews describe rooms as adequately clean with daily towel changes, a considerable number report issues such as unpleasant smells (including mould or sewage), dust, stained carpets, peeling wallpaper, and visible cracks in the walls. The beds and pillows are frequently described as hard or uncomfortable, with some mattresses being worn out. Bathrooms are a recurring point of concern, often noted as small, cramped, or outdated, with tiny showers, broken fixtures, or inadequate shower curtains leading to flooded floors. Noise levels from the street, trams, and even internal hotel activities are a common complaint, particularly for rooms facing the main road, impacting sleep quality.
Dining & Food Quality
The breakfast offered at the hotel receives varied feedback, with many guests describing it as basic or modest, while some find it sufficient. Most guests appreciate that breakfast is included, and the coffee and cappuccino are often praised for their quality. However, the food options are frequently noted as limited, typically including toast, bread, croissants, salami, cheese, and jam. Some guests express disappointment regarding the absence of fresh fruit, vegetables, or eggs. The quality of the food is sometimes described as cheap or chemical, and the breakfast room itself is often mentioned as being small, leading to crowded conditions, especially during peak hours. Guests who arrive later in the morning sometimes report a lack of available food items, suggesting it's best to go early.
Location & Accessibility
The hotel's central location is consistently highlighted as its strongest asset, offering exceptional accessibility to Naples' key transport hubs and attractions. It is situated just a few minutes' walk from Napoli Centrale train station and Garibaldi Station, providing direct access to the metro, buses, and the Alibus service to the airport. This makes it incredibly convenient for exploring the city and venturing to popular nearby destinations like Pompeii and Herculaneum. While the immediate surrounding area is described by some as noisy due to constant traffic and tram movements, and by others as generally unpleasant, the hotel itself is considered a strategic base for urban exploration. Parking is available nearby, though it is often noted as being off-site, potentially far from the hotel, and can be expensive.
Staff & Service
The staff at the hotel consistently receives high praise from guests for their friendliness, helpfulness, and attentiveness. Many reviewers highlight the reception staff as particularly accommodating, speaking good English, and being readily available 24/7 to assist with queries, provide recommendations, or arrange taxis. The check-in and check-out processes are generally described as quick and efficient. Guests appreciate the daily room servicing and the promptness with which housekeeping changes towels. When issues arise, such as problems with room amenities, the staff is often commended for their efforts to resolve them, though success varies. The overall sentiment is that the service provided by the team significantly contributes to a positive guest experience, often compensating for the hotel's more dated aspects.
Additional Information
Guests should be aware that the hotel is housed in a very old building, with many reviews emphasizing its dated appearance and the need for significant renovation to modernize its facilities. This historical charm, however, comes with some older features, such as the use of traditional keys for rooms rather than modern card access, and the presence of carpeted floors in rooms, which some guests feel contribute to a sense of age or less cleanliness. A convenient luggage storage service is available for guests before check-in or after check-out, allowing for continued exploration of the city. While the hotel generally offers good value, some guests note that extra amenities like a crib for children may incur an additional fee. Despite its age, the hotel maintains a clean environment, with staff making efforts to keep rooms tidy daily.
